Math2mat
|
00001 00019 package m2m.frontend.threads; 00020 00021 import m2m.backend.processing.Errors; 00022 import m2m.backend.processing.ExternalRuns; 00023 import m2m.frontend.ErrorProcessing; 00024 import m2m.frontend.view.Editor; 00025 00030 public class RunAllUbiduleThread extends Thread { 00031 00032 private Editor editor; 00033 00034 00035 public RunAllUbiduleThread (Editor editor) 00036 { 00037 this.editor = editor; 00038 } 00039 00040 public void run() { 00041 Errors.clearError(); 00042 ExternalRuns.runAllUbidule(editor.getM2MProject()); 00043 ErrorProcessing.processLastError(editor.getShell().getDisplay()); 00044 } 00045 00046 }